Introduction

Mortgage Loan Origination Systems LOS help lenders, banks, mortgage brokers, fintech lenders, and credit unions manage the entire mortgage application and approval lifecycle. These platforms streamline borrower onboarding, document collection, underwriting coordination, compliance management, loan processing, closing, and reporting through centralized digital workflows.

Modern mortgage lending environments demand faster approvals, digital borrower experiences, stronger compliance controls, and scalable automation. Manual mortgage workflows often create delays, inconsistent documentation, operational inefficiencies, and regulatory risk. Mortgage LOS platforms help organizations automate repetitive tasks, improve borrower communication, reduce loan turnaround time, and connect lending operations with underwriting, servicing, CRM, analytics, and compliance systems.

Real-world use cases include:

  • Digital mortgage application intake
  • Underwriting and approval workflows
  • Borrower document collection and verification
  • Mortgage compliance management
  • Loan pipeline tracking and analytics
  • Broker and lender collaboration workflows

#1 โ€” Encompass by ICE Mortgage Technology

Short description : Encompass is one of the most recognized mortgage loan origination systems used by banks, lenders, and enterprise mortgage organizations. The platform supports the complete mortgage lifecycle from borrower intake through underwriting, compliance, closing, and investor delivery. It is widely known for automation, scalability, and integration flexibility. Encompass is especially suitable for enterprise lenders managing large mortgage volumes and compliance-heavy operations.

#5 โ€” Floify

Short description : Floify is a borrower engagement and mortgage point-of-sale platform designed to improve borrower communication and document collection workflows. It helps lenders automate reminders, streamline communication, and improve borrower experience. Floify works especially well alongside larger mortgage LOS platforms.

Frequently Asked Questions FAQs

1. What is a Mortgage Loan Origination System LOS?

A Mortgage Loan Origination System LOS is software that helps lenders manage mortgage applications, underwriting, compliance, approvals, document collection, and closing workflows. These platforms centralize mortgage operations into structured digital workflows. Modern LOS systems also improve borrower communication and operational visibility. They are widely used by banks, lenders, brokers, and credit unions.

2. Why do lenders need mortgage LOS platforms?

Mortgage lending involves complex workflows, strict compliance requirements, and large document volumes. LOS platforms help automate repetitive tasks, improve consistency, reduce operational delays, and strengthen borrower experience. They also improve reporting and workflow visibility. Faster approvals and improved governance are major benefits.

6. Can AI improve mortgage origination workflows?

AI can help automate underwriting, prioritize loan reviews, detect fraud, analyze borrower risk, and improve document processing. It can reduce manual effort and speed up loan decisions. However, lenders still require governance, auditability, and human oversight for regulated mortgage approvals. Buyers should evaluate explainability and compliance readiness carefully.

7. How long does mortgage LOS implementation usually take?

Implementation timelines vary depending on workflow complexity, integrations, compliance requirements, and operational scale. Smaller cloud-based platforms may deploy relatively quickly, while enterprise implementations often require phased rollouts and operational redesign. Testing underwriting and compliance workflows before full deployment is essential.

8. What are common mistakes during LOS selection?

Common mistakes include underestimating integration complexity, focusing only on borrower-facing features, ignoring compliance workflows, and failing to involve operations teams early. Some organizations also underestimate reporting and scalability requirements. Running pilot workflows helps reduce deployment and operational risk.
